Leveraging Influencers in B2B: Strategies for Effective Partnerships

In the rapidly evolving landscape of business-to-business (B2B) marketing, leveraging influencers has emerged as a potent strategy to drive brand awareness, enhance credibility, and forge valuable connections. While influencer marketing is often associated with consumer brands, its impact in the B2B sector can be equally transformative. This blog explores effective strategies for harnessing the power of influencers to elevate your B2B efforts.

1. Understanding the Role of Influencers in B2B

What Are B2B Influencers?

B2B influencers are individuals who have established authority and credibility within a specific industry or niche. They may include industry experts, thought leaders, or even well-respected practitioners who have the power to influence the opinions and decisions of other businesses.

Why Influencers Matter in B2B

Influencers in the B2B space can significantly impact brand perception and decision-making. They offer:

Credibility and Trust: Their endorsement can lend credibility to your brand.
Increased Visibility: They help your brand reach a broader, yet targeted audience.
Thought Leadership: They position your brand as an industry leader.

2. Identifying the Right Influencers

Define Your Goals

Before reaching out to influencers, clarify what you want to achieve. Are you looking to build brand awareness, drive lead generation, or establish thought leadership?

Find Relevant Influencers

Use tools like LinkedIn, industry blogs, and specialized influencer databases to identify influencers who align with your industry and goals. Look for:

Expertise: Ensure they have genuine knowledge and experience in your field.
Engagement: Evaluate their audience engagement levels rather than just follower count.
Reputation: Research their past collaborations and public perception.

Assess Fit

Consider how well an influencer’s values and messaging align with your brand. Authenticity is crucial for a successful partnership.

3. Crafting a Strategic Partnership

Build a Relationship

Start by engaging with influencers through social media or by commenting on their content. Establish a rapport before proposing a partnership.

Offer Value

Influencers are more likely to collaborate if there’s mutual benefit. Offer value in the form of exclusive content, access to your products or services, or monetary compensation.

Define the Collaboration

Clearly outline the terms of the partnership, including:

Objectives: What do you want to achieve through this collaboration?
Content Creation: What type of content will be produced (e.g., blog posts, social media updates, webinars)?
Promotion: How will the content be promoted and distributed?

4. Measuring the Impact

Track Key Metrics

Measure the effectiveness of your influencer partnerships through metrics such as:

Engagement Rates: Likes, comments, shares, and interactions.
Lead Generation: Number of leads or inquiries generated.
Traffic: Increase in website or landing page traffic.

Analyze and Adjust

Regularly review the performance of your campaigns. Use insights to refine your strategy and optimize future partnerships.

5. Best Practices for Successful Influencer Partnerships

Foster Open Communication

Maintain transparent and ongoing communication with influencers to ensure alignment and address any concerns.

Encourage Authenticity

Allow influencers the freedom to create content that resonates with their audience while staying true to your brand message.

Leverage Multiple Channels

Utilize various platforms (e.g., LinkedIn, Twitter, industry forums) to maximize the reach and impact of your influencer campaigns.

Be Patient

Building effective influencer partnerships takes time. Focus on long-term relationships rather than quick wins.
